Ensuring Security with VPNs

A VPN creates a secure connection over the internet by routing your connection through a server operated by the VPN provider. This process hides your actual IP address and encrypts all data transmitted or received. By using a VPN, you can protect your sensitive information from hackers and even your Internet Service Provider (ISP), thus enhancing your online security.

In the context of remote work, where sensitive company information is often handled, VPN security is of utmost importance. Whether working from a cafe or a shared living space with less secure networks, VPNs keep data secure. They also safeguard against the increasing threat of cyberattacks faced by remote workers.

Enhancing Accessibility with VPNs

VPNs not only provide security but also offer a significant boost in accessibility. Many companies have region-locked services or maintain intranets that are only accessible within specific geographical locations. With a VPN, remote employees can appear as if they are working from the office, regardless of their actual location. This enables them to access the same resources as their in-office counterparts, ensuring seamless collaboration and efficient work processes.

Moreover, a VPN allows remote workers to bypass internet censorship and monitoring. This feature is especially beneficial for employees based in countries with strict web controls or those traveling for work. With a VPN, these individuals can access the information they need and communicate freely with their colleagues.

Choosing a Reliable VPN Provider

While using a VPN offers numerous benefits, it is crucial to select a trusted VPN provider. A good VPN should have strong encryption standards, a no-logs policy to protect your data from being stored or sold, and a wide range of servers worldwide to ensure reliable and fast connections. Additionally, features like a kill switch, which automatically disconnects your device from the internet if the VPN connection drops, further enhance data protection. Integrating VPN Usage into Remote Work

To incorporate VPN usage into remote work processes, companies should provide clear guidelines and training to their employees. This can include explaining how to use a VPN, specifying when it is necessary to use one, and providing troubleshooting tips. Companies should also ensure they have the necessary IT support to assist with any VPN-related issues.
